Introduce middle-grade football fans to the extraordinary history of the NFL’s Tampa Bay Buccaneers with a photo-laden narrative of the team’s greatest successes. Beginning with the franchise’s early years, readers get the highlights of the club’s superstars and memorable seasons, as well as its playoff runs and two Super Bowl championships. A colorful layout drives home the action, and sidebars deliver facts and stats about key players, such as Warren Sapp and Lee Roy Selmon. Young sports fans experience their favorite football teams like never before in this title from the Creative Sports series. Includes table of contents and index.
